And interesting conundrum that we explore over at AMERICAblog Gay.

In the end, I don't think we're even talking about gender. I think we're talking about sexual orientation. The idea is that you don't want someone feeling you up who just might be turned on by it (though it's absurd to think that some TSA agent who does hundreds of pat downs a day is getting off on it). Nonetheless, I think that's the rationale. So shouldn't it be based on sexual orientation of the patter downer, and not the apparent gender? Now, having said that, I'm more comfortable stripping down in front of a male doctor than a female one, regardless of sexual orientation (theirs or mine), and I think I might have been more disturbed had a woman touched my "junk" that day in the Amsterdam airport than had it been a man (though I'm not sure it would have mattered - and hell, I could see some men preferring a woman touching them than a man (cooties!), and that's a whole other issue). But that still might be the odd cultural bias that's bred in to me about "oppose genders together equal sex," regardless of my orientation.
